首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>Python3.9.12 AttributeError:模块‘子进程’没有属性'DETACHED_PROCESS‘

Python3.9.12 AttributeError:模块‘子进程’没有属性'DETACHED_PROCESS‘
EN

Stack Overflow用户
提问于 2022-08-07 07:51:02
回答 1查看 69关注 0票数 1

请帮助理解为什么3.9.2中没有DETACHED_PROCESS

代码语言:javascript
运行
复制
--> 594 subprocess.call(process, creationflags=subprocess.DETACHED_PROCESS)

AttributeError: module 'subprocess' has no attribute 'DETACHED_PROCESS'

文档拥有它。

subprocess.DETACHED_PROCESS Popen创建标志参数,用于指定新进程不会继承其>父进程的控制台。此值不能与CREATE_NEW_CONSOLE一起使用。

环境

MacOS 12.4.Python版本为3.9.12。

代码语言:javascript
运行
复制
from platform import python_version
print(python_version())
-----
3.9.12
EN

回答 1

Stack Overflow用户

发布于 2022-08-07 23:51:53

正如克劳斯D.在评论中指出的那样,subprocess.DETACHED_PROCESS列在仅在Windows上可用的常数中。

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/73265751

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档